Atal Bihari Vajpayee Institute of Medical Sciences and Dr Ram Manohar Lohia Hospital, New Delhi (ABVIMS Delhi) is a public/government institute located in New Delhi, Delhi, established in 2008. It is Recognized Academic Institution and offers undergraduate, postgraduate, diploma programmes across disciplines such as MBBS, MD General Medicine, MD Anaesthesiology, MD Paediatrics, MS General Surgery, MD Radio Diagnosis, MD Pathology, MS Orthopaedics, MD Microbiology, MS Obstetrics and Gynaecology, MD Psychiatry, MD Biochemistry, M.Ch Neuro Surgery, DM Cardiology, MD Dermatology Venereology and Leprosy, MS ENT, M.Ch Paediatric Surgery, DM Nephrology, M.Ch Urology, M.Ch Plastic Surgery, DM Neonatology, DM Critical Care Medicine, DM Neurology, M.Ch Cardio Thoracic and Vascular Surgery, MS Ophthalmology, MD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ation, DM Cardiac Anaesthesia, Diploma in Ophthalmology, MD Forensic Medicine, Diploma in ENT.
